
SWEET AND SOUR PORK with Mixed Vegetables
Ingredients
Meat
- 1 lb pork loin cut into 1 inch cubes
Marinade
- 1 tbs wine
- 2 tbs soy sauce
- 1 clove garlic minced
- 1 tsp ginger minced
- 1/2 Tsp Accent
Batter
- 2 egg yolks
- 4 tbs cornstarch
Sauce
- 6 tbs sugar
- 2 tbs soy sauce
- 1 tbs wine 1/4 cup
- 3 tbs vinegar 3/4 cup
- 1/2 cup pineapple juice 2 cups
- 3 tbs ketchup 3/4
- 1/2 cup water 2 cup
- 2 tbs cornstarch 8 tbs
Vegetable Mixture
- 1/2 cup green pepper in 1 inch squares
- 1/2 cup carrots cut on diagonal
- 1/2 cup bamboo shoots cut on diagonal ( or as in can )
- 1/2 cup pineapple chunks
- 1/2 cup onion quartered
Instructions
Marinade
- Soak 2-3 hours or overnight
Batter
- Mix well. Add additional cornstarch if necessary to achieve a stiff batter. Drain meat well and combine with batter. Deep fry at 420*F. until crisp and golden brown. Turn out on platter
Sauce
- Combine sugar, soy sauce, wine, vinegar, pineapple juice, catsup and bring to boil. Mix cornstarch and water. Add to boiling ingredients and stir until thick.
Vegetable Mixture
- Fry vegetable mixture in 6 tbs oil a 420*F. for a few minutes or just until vegetables take on transparent appearance. Add sauce and blend. Add meat and serve.
